V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  sdjl  ›  全部回复第 98 页 / 共 131 页
回复总数  2614
1 ... 94  95  96  97  98  99  100  101  102  103 ... 131  
2013-10-12 22:03:47 +08:00
回复了 laomo 创建的主题 Python webpy模板里面if和for嵌套的问题
对71行和72行再缩进4个空格
2013-10-12 17:40:14 +08:00
回复了 sdjl 创建的主题 问与答 个人接外包如何到税务局代开个人发票?
@jean 你好,请把具体需求、原型图、设计稿等资料,以及开发目的和预算在邮件中说明
sdjllyh#gmail.com
2013-10-10 22:16:29 +08:00
回复了 sdjl 创建的主题 问与答 个人接外包如何到税务局代开个人发票?
@jean 最后还是找了朋友公司挂靠, 去税务局的话,个人20%
@hepochen 嗯,也许只能这样更方便一些了
@piglei 那就只能自己写一个继承类了吧? 我去掉__getitem__后for语句也能正确执行

http://ww4.sinaimg.cn/large/6b0fba4fgw1e9g87jobx7j20n4045q3x.jpg
也就是说以下代码不会抛出异常,可以正常运行,很奇怪
http://ww3.sinaimg.cn/large/6b0fba4fgw1e9g7f3c7nhj20e4031wer.jpg
如果我直接调用 results.next() 那么结果是正确的,能得到storage类型

所以我怀疑是否没用到pymongo.cursor.Cursor的next函数,尝试删除此next函数,for语句抛错,表明应该确实使用了此next函数

但是我在it(is c)上“重新定义”next函数,或删除next函数,均没有任何效果
@keakon 嗯,返回的确实是instance, 用 inspect.isclass(results)查看了,不好意思
@keakon 这里我可以把it.next和c.next,以及it.__iter__和c.__iter__均设置为None

也不会影响for语句的执行
写错了, print type(it) 是 <class 'pymongo.cursor.Cursor'>
注明,代码中id(it)和id(c)是相等的, print type(it)和print type(c)均显示:
<class 'pymongo.collection.Collection'>
@mengzhuo 抛错

AttributeError: 'Cursor' object has no attribute '__next__'
for i in c:
print i

这里写错了, 应该是 for i in results
2013-10-09 10:43:41 +08:00
回复了 sdjl 创建的主题 问与答 Mac下用iChat聊Gtalk很痛苦, 有没有更好的方案?
@humiaozuzu 原来必须用快捷键, 才知道。 谢了
2013-10-08 15:44:41 +08:00
回复了 sdjl 创建的主题 问与答 为什么有些人说MongoDB不靠谱,用过的朋友来说一下切身体会?
@shiny 也许更重要的是写代码方便(没有尝试过),以及智能集群和分片(对此表示怀疑)

看样子mongodb是想走“自己解决用户可能会遇到的问题”的道路,当然,如果能够通过配置把最终权限交给用户的话,应该是不错的
http://zarkfx.com/auto_gen/position.html

你是说这个页面里面的红色方块么
1 ... 94  95  96  97  98  99  100  101  102  103 ... 131  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2724 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 29ms · UTC 11:29 · PVG 19:29 · LAX 03:29 · JFK 06:29
Developed with CodeLauncher
♥ Do have faith in what you're doing.